取り巻く環境をよく精査して好機を捉える
イノベーションを創出する新興企業、多国籍企業、及びその他の知的財産を扱う組織は、IP戦略のオプションに直面した際、弊所に助言を仰ぎます。弊所はクライアントの商業部、法務部、及び技術部のスタッフと協力して、クライアントの掲げるビジネス目標に沿ったIPポートフォリオを構築します。欧州、英国、米国の拠点を通じて、現存又は作成中のポートフォリオを精査する際には、侵害を回避でき強いIP保護のある製品に基づきビジネスプランが形成されていることを見極めます。これには、技術をライセンス供与又は重要でない資産を売却して収入源とする、コスト削減のために資産を寄付又は放棄する、及び現存するポートフォリオを強化かつ拡大するための買収の提案をする、ことにより資産の特定や優先順位付けをしていく作業が伴います。
Finnegan is lead and preferred IP transactions counsel for one of the largest pharmaceutical companies in the world, handling more than 50 diligence projects each year, including all IP and related transactional aspects of the matters. The transactions span the full gamut of technologies from small molecule through biologics such as antibodies, oligonucleotides, and gene therapies. Finnegan also provides extensive assistance with post-deal integration procedures and subsequent global prosecution and portfolio strategy, ensuring a seamless transition of IP assets to the company and maximum value from acquired IP.
Finnegan is lead and preferred IP strategy counsel for one of the largest pharmaceutical companies in the world, handling all aspects of prosecution and portfolio management for multiple top-tier products for the client. The work spans the gamut from drafting and prosecution through larger strategic planning, patent term extension, and pre-litigation preparation on blockbuster small molecule and biologic products in the oncology, rheumatology, immunology, neuromuscular, and cell and gene therapy spaces.
Finnegan represents BrainCo, a developer of brain-machine interface (BMI) wearables that combine electroencephalography (EEG) signal processing with art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) to enable users to control electronic devices using brain signals. The firm works with BrainCo to develop and implement its intellectual property strategy, including drafting and prosecuting utility and design patent applications, in support of the company’s efforts to build a robust patent portfolio covering innovations and designs related to BMI technologies used in toys, smart home appliances, and robotic devices.
Guiding a multinational technology company through U.S.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) proceedings involving semiconductor manufacturing, image processing, and artificial intelligence (AI) technologies by leveraging advanced drafting and prosecution strategies to align with and support its business goals.
Advised a cycling-focused startup on the preparation and prosecution of a foundational patent application, which played a key role in its acquisition by a global leader in GPS-enabled technology across fitness, outdoor, marine, automotive, and aviation markets.
